Title

MODELS AS TECHNIQUE IN GEOMORPHOLOGY

Pages

  103-120

Abstract

 Models are means for analysis of facts as well as simplification of world's complexities. Their major objective of this paper is to enhance our recognition regarding real-world phenomena and trends.This paper tries to propose some models' definitions and explain concepts of modeling as well as their foundamental properties and categories. This is followed by description of deductive, simulative, cognitive, graphical, mathematical, and statistical modeling.Modeling process consists of problem-statement, data gathering, proposing criteria, and the evaluation of different alternatives. It may be argued that the application of modeling well justified in geomorphology, the science which requires temporal, functional, and evaluative modeling regarding investigation of physical landforms.Cycle of erosion is the first geomorphologic model which was proposed by Morris Davis between 1884-1899.He is the pioneer in linking geomorphology with modeling. The application of modeling in geomorphology is well justified by the very nature of landforms and their transitional nature. This is followed by Waiter Penk's and King's contributions in the area of modeling regarding physical landforms in 1920. Deductive, graphic, and systematic modeling possess great magnitude from application point of view in geomorphology.That is why the great bulk of this paper is devoted to these systematic type of modeling. More recently, symbolic and statistical models in geomorphology received considerable attention. Nowadays computerized modeling in geomorphological researches got great application. This is due to the simulativeability of computer with regard to physical landforms.
